NATO has been informed about the use of the name "Turkiye"

Turkiye has informed NATO about the use of the name "Turkiye" in foreign languages.

The Permanent Mission of Turkiye to NATO sent a letter to NATO Secretary General Jens Stoltenberg last week, SIA reports.

The letter contains information on the use of the name "Turkiye" in foreign languages. In a letter to the United Nations Secretary-General earlier this week, Foreign Minister Mevlut Cavushoglu said that Turkiye's name in foreign languages ​​was registered at the UN as "Turkiye".

The UN also changed the name of the country, which was used as "Turkey", to "Turkiye" at Turkiye's request.

After that, Turkiye sent a note to the relevant departments of the European Union, after which it was stated that the name "Turkiye" will be officially used in foreign languages.
